Transformations in Neighborhood Life Following ICE Enforcement Actions
In the aftermath of intensified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) operations throughout Los Angeles, many neighborhoods that once thrived with activity now resemble deserted areas. The raids have instilled widespread apprehension among immigrant populations,prompting families to retreat from public spaces and cancel social gatherings. Vibrant streets lined with bustling markets and lively businesses have become noticeably subdued, with numerous storefronts closing and public areas left vacant.
Local advocates and community organizers highlight a ripple effect extending well beyond the immediate detentions:
- Economic decline: Reduced customer presence leads to significant revenue losses for small enterprises.
- Mental health challenges: Persistent fear and stress permeate households.
- Educational disruptions: Noticeable decreases in school attendance rates.
| Neighborhood | Percentage of Businesses Closed | Drop in School Attendance |
|---|---|---|
| East Los Angeles | 37% | 22% |
| South Los Angeles | 30% | 19% |
| Westlake | 42% | 27% |
Financial Strain on Local Enterprises and Workforce Shortages
Businesses that heavily rely on immigrant employees and customers have encountered significant operational challenges. Family-run eateries, retail outlets, and service providers report steep declines in patronage, with many forced to halt operations temporarily or permanently. The sudden absence of a substantial portion of their workforce has left many employers scrambling to fill critical roles, jeopardizing their ability to maintain day-to-day functions.
- Revenue losses: Data indicates a 45-65% reduction in daily sales within impacted districts.
- Labor shortages: Approximately 35% of workers in sectors like hospitality, landscaping, and construction have been detained or are unaccounted for.
- Decreased consumer engagement: Fear-driven withdrawal from public life has led to diminished spending and economic stagnation.
| Industry | Employees Before Raids | Employees After Raids | Change in Revenue |
|---|---|---|---|
| Hospitality | 1,600 | 950 | -50% |
| Landscaping | 850 | 500 | -41% |
| Retail | 1,250 | 720 | -42% |
For many workers, these enforcement actions have resulted in sudden unemployment and financial instability. Families often lose their main income sources without immediate legal remedies,exacerbating economic hardship. This downturn also triggers a broader contraction in local economies as affected households reduce spending, impacting suppliers and community services.
- Increased demand for assistance: Food pantries, rental aid programs, and legal support services have seen surges in requests.
- Heightened emotional distress: Reports of anxiety and depression among displaced workers and their relatives are rising.
- Community disintegration: Fear of deportation fosters social withdrawal and diminishes civic engagement.
Psychological and Social Consequences for Immigrant Families
The repercussions of ICE raids extend deeply into the emotional well-being of immigrant households. Sudden separations leave families grappling with trauma and uncertainty, fracturing the communal bonds that once provided support and stability. Children, in particular, endure significant emotional distress, manifesting as anxiety, feelings of abandonment, and behavioral challenges that interfere with their academic progress. Schools have documented rising absenteeism and disciplinary incidents,underscoring the raids’ far-reaching effects on youth.
Beyond the educational sphere, the social fabric of neighborhoods has been altered dramatically. Many family-owned businesses, which serve as community anchors, have shuttered amid growing fears.Residents report:
- Hesitation to participate in public or communal activities
- Growing distrust toward law enforcement and government agencies
- Avoidance of essential services such as healthcare, due to concerns about immigration status exposure
| Emotional Challenges | Community Effects |
|---|---|
| Persistent trauma and anxiety | Reduction in neighborhood engagement |
| Isolation among children and teens | Closure of longstanding local businesses |
| Uncertainty about family unity | Erosion of trust in public institutions |
Community-Led Initiatives and Legal Support Efforts
In light of the destabilizing effects of ICE enforcement,numerous grassroots groups and legal advocates have mobilized to provide critical assistance. Rapid response networks have become vital, delivering urgent aid such as temporary shelter, language interpretation, and help with family reunification. These efforts are coordinated alongside nonprofit organizations to ensure swift access to essential resources for affected individuals.
Legal advocates have also forged alliances among public defenders,immigration attorneys,and community organizations to mount effective defenses against deportation proceedings. The widespread implementation of Know Your Rights programs across Los Angeles empowers immigrants with vital details on how to safely navigate encounters with immigration authorities.The table below summarizes key support initiatives and their outcomes since the raids intensified:
| Program | Objective | Results |
|---|---|---|
| Rapid Response Networks | Immediate crisis intervention and resource coordination | Supported over 1,500 families |
| Know Your Rights Workshops | Legal education and empowerment | Engaged 6,200+ community members |
| Legal Aid Clinics | Provision of direct legal assistance | Handled 350+ active cases |
